Mineralogy of Rare Earth Elements

Mineralogy of Rare Earth Elements refers to the study of the physical and chemical properties, distribution, and formation of rare earth elements (REEs) within various geological contexts. This field examines the mineralogical characteristics of REE-bearing minerals, their crystallography, and their role in geochemical processes.

Key Terms

Rare Earth Elements
A group of 17 elements crucial for modern technology.

Example: Neodymium is used in powerful magnets.

Mineral
A naturally occurring inorganic substance with a definite chemical composition.

Example: Bastnäsite is a rare earth mineral.

Extraction
The process of removing minerals from the earth.

Example: REE extraction often involves mining and chemical processing.
